We are expecting Trump’s representatives in Kyiv in late spring or early summer — Zelenskyy
Trump's representatives
Ukraine is expecting representatives of US President Donald Trump to visit Kyiv in late spring or early summer.

This was announced by the President of Ukraine, Volodymyr Zelenskyy.

He noted that Ukraine and the US are already coordinating the schedule for the necessary visits. Zelenskyy expressed hope that this time it will be possible to implement the plans and step up diplomatic efforts.

National Security and Defence Council Secretary Rustem Umerov, who arrived in the US yesterday, reported to the President that the talks with the Americans had been substantive. The parties discussed security agreements and humanitarian issues, in particular the continuation of prisoner exchanges.

“It is important that there is a constructive approach, and we need to move towards peace by strengthening Ukraine and bilateral relations with America,” Zelenskyy added.

Ukraine invited US President’s representatives Steve Witkoff and Jared Kushner to Kyiv back in April. But they have not visited since then, despite having travelled to Moscow on several occasions. President Volodymyr Zelenskyy described this as a sign of disrespect.

The Kyiv Independent, citing its own sources, reported that Witkoff and Kushner are in no hurry to travel to Kyiv because Washington fears that new talks will not yield results.
